#313ee7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#313ee7 is composed of 19.2% red, 24.3% green and 90.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.8% cyan, 73.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 235.7 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 54.9%. #313ee7 color hex could be obtained by blending #627cff with #0000cf.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#313ee7 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#313ee7 has RGB values of R:49, G:62, B:231 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.73,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 3227367.

Hex triplet 313ee7 #313ee7
RGB Decimal 49, 62, 231 rgb(49,62,231)
RGB Percent 19.2, 24.3, 90.6 rgb(19.2%,24.3%,90.6%)
CMYK 79, 73, 0, 9
HSL 235.7°, 79.1, 54.9 hsl(235.7,79.1%,54.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 235.7°, 78.8, 90.6
Web Safe 3333ff #3333ff
CIE-LAB 37.602, 52.918, -85.447
XYZ 17.41, 9.867, 76.584
xyY 0.168, 0.095, 9.867
CIE-LCH 37.602, 100.507, 301.77
CIE-LUV 37.602, -10.561, -119.087
Hunter-Lab 31.411, 43.967, -122.568
Binary 00110001, 00111110, 11100111

Shades and Tints of #313ee7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010105 is the darkest color, while #f2f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#313ee7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898a8f is the less saturated color, while #1f2ff9 is the most saturated one.
